Erasmus+ enables further education and training measures of higher education staff in program countries to expand internationalization.
Staff from a German higher education institution with an ECHE can be sent to a higher education institution with an ECHE or to another institution based in another program country that is active in the labor market or in the fields of education, training or youth for the purpose of further training.
The stays abroad last a minimum of two days and a maximum of two months.

The accommodation costs, including accommodation allowance, depend on the number of days spent at the receiving institution plus, if necessary, an additional day for arrival and departure. The unit cost per day depends on the destination country and the length of stay; from the 15th day onwards the rate is reduced.

The travel expenses are calculated based on distance as the crow flies determined with the European Commission Distance Calculator and are reimbursed as follows:
| Travel Distance | Standard Travel | Green Travel |
|---|---|---|
| 10 - 99 km | 28 EUR | 56 EUR |
| 100 - 499 km | 211 EUR | 285 EUR |
| 500 - 1.999 km | 309 EUR | 417 EUR |
| 2.000 - 2.999 km | 395 EUR | 535 EUR |
| 3.000 - 3.999 km | 580 EUR | 785 EUR |
| 4.000 - 7.999 km | 1.188 EUR | 1.188 EUR |
| 8.000 km and more: | 1.735 EUR | 1.735 EUR |
The total amount is calculated from the travel costs plus the unit costs multiplied by the number of days spent abroad. For green travel (e.g., Interrail), up to four additional travel days can also be subsidized. A brief written justification is required for this. Ideally, the money is paid in advance and only confirmed with the business travel statement.
Please remember to settle your business trip within 45 days of your return from abroad; otherwise your entitlement to funding will lapse.
If exceptionally high additional costs arise during a stay abroad due to a disability or chronic illness, or because a child is accompanying the participant for the entire duration of the stay, an individual application can also be submitted in which the actual costs are taken into account. Participants (students and university staff) with a disability (degree of disability of 20 or higher) or with a chronic illness may apply for a preparatory visit in order to explore the local conditions in advance as preparation for an already approved mobility.
If the standard travel allowance demonstrably covers less than 70% of the actual travel expenses, exceptional support for expensive travel may be requested. In such cases, up to 80% of the actual travel expenses may be subsidized. This subsidy then replaces the standard travel allowance. An application can be submitted to Franziska Hanisch.
